首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

oracle数据库函数怎么用

Oracle 数据库函数是用于执行特定操作的预定义程序。它们可以用于执行数学计算、字符串操作、日期和时间处理等。以下是一些常见的 Oracle 数据库函数及其用法:

常见函数类型

  1. 数学函数
    • ABS(x):返回 x 的绝对值。
    • SQRT(x):返回 x 的平方根。
    • ROUND(x, [n]):返回四舍五入后的 x 值,n 是小数位数。
  • 字符串函数
    • LENGTH(x):返回字符串 x 的长度。
    • SUBSTR(x, start, [length]):返回从 start 位置开始的 length 长度的子字符串。
    • UPPER(x):将字符串 x 转换为大写。
    • LOWER(x):将字符串 x 转换为小写。
  • 日期和时间函数
    • SYSDATE:返回当前系统日期和时间。
    • ADD_MONTHS(date, n):返回 date 加上 n 个月的日期。
    • EXTRACT(unit FROM date):从 date 中提取指定的时间单位(如年、月、日等)。

应用场景

  • 数据转换:例如,将所有用户的名字转换为大写。
  • 数据转换:例如,将所有用户的名字转换为大写。
  • 数据过滤:例如,筛选出年龄大于 30 岁的用户。
  • 数据过滤:例如,筛选出年龄大于 30 岁的用户。
  • 数据聚合:例如,计算所有用户的平均年龄。
  • 数据聚合:例如,计算所有用户的平均年龄。

常见问题及解决方法

  1. 函数参数错误
    • 问题:函数参数类型不匹配或参数数量错误。
    • 解决方法:检查函数参数类型和数量是否正确。
    • 解决方法:检查函数参数类型和数量是否正确。
  • 函数不存在
    • 问题:使用的函数在当前数据库版本中不存在。
    • 解决方法:检查数据库版本,确保使用的函数在当前版本中可用。
  • 性能问题
    • 问题:大量数据操作导致性能下降。
    • 解决方法:优化查询语句,使用索引等。
    • 解决方法:优化查询语句,使用索引等。

参考链接

通过以上信息,您可以了解 Oracle 数据库函数的基础概念、类型、应用场景以及常见问题的解决方法。希望这些信息对您有所帮助。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

8分17秒

HiFlow循环执行怎么用?

11分5秒

Java零基础-358-注解怎么定义怎么用

6分21秒

018github是怎么用的,如何下载仓库

741
41分49秒

PHP教程 PHP项目实战 23.PHP操作MySQL数据库函数封装 学习猿地

2分10秒

MCE小课堂 | 可以用超声帮助溶液溶解吗?超声溶解怎么操作?

23秒

通用功能丨如何接入Oracle数据?

6分48秒

12_DataX_Oracle创建数据库

2分23秒

【赵渝强老师】Oracle的还原数据

2分31秒

【赵渝强老师】Oracle的数据字典

3分10秒

【赵渝强老师】聊聊Oracle数据库

1分7秒

【赵渝强老师】Oracle的数据文件

1分28秒

【赵渝强老师】Oracle写入数据的过程

领券